Sebastian Ehn is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ging and Radiation. According to data from OpenAlex, Sebastian Ehn has authored 17 papers receiving a total of 580 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 16 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 12 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ging and 5 papers in Radiation. Recurrent topics in Sebastian Ehn’s work include Advanced X-ray and CT Imaging (16 papers), Radiation Dose and Imaging (10 papers) and Medical Imaging Techniques and Applications (8 papers). Sebastian Ehn is often cited by papers focused on Advanced X-ray and CT Imaging (16 papers), Radiation Dose and Imaging (10 papers) and Medical Imaging Techniques and Applications (8 papers). Sebastian Ehn collaborates with scholars based in Germany, France and United States. Sebastian Ehn's co-authors include Franz Pfeiffer, Peter B. Noël, Thorsten Sellerer, Ernst J. Rummeny, Alexander A. Fingerle, Daniela Muenzel, Felix K. Kopp, Julia Herzen, Eva Braig and Daniela Münzel and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Scientific Reports and Optics Express.
